The Electrical Products Group was recently purchased from Avail Infrastructure Solutions by nVent Electric plc ("nVent") and consists of three business units, Enclosure Systems, Switchgear Systems and Bus Systems. As a part of nVent, theElectrical Products Group is a leading provider of infrastructure solutions, designed to help ensure safe and reliable electrical operations primarily in the infrastructure vertical, including power utilities and data centers.

As a MANUFACTURING ELECTRICAL PROJECT ENGINEER, you will be responsible for managing all aspects of a large scale, complex, or significant
engineering project, from start to finish, so that it is completed on
time and within budget. Reporting directly to the Manager, this
position is based in Richland, MS.

WHAT WE'RE LOOKING FOR

* EXPERIENCE: Must have 2-4 years of relevantexperience.
Candidates should hold a degree, ideally in Electrical Engineering,
Electrical Technology, or another relevant technical field. Equivalent
experience may be considered.
* SKILLS: Familiar with AutoCAD and modeling software.

WHAT YOU'LL DO

* Leads or coordinates project planning, resourcing, staffing,
progress reporting, people management, and troubleshooting for
engineering projects.
* Ensures project results meet requirements regarding technical
quality, reliability, schedule and cost.
* Solves complex problems; takes a new perspective using existing
solutions.
* Acts as a resource for colleagues with less experience.
* Identifies, develops, and gathers necessary resources to complete
the project.
* Prepares complex engineering designs and work specifications, and
develops schedules, budgets and forecasts.
* Monitors activities, allocates resources, and assigns tasks to
ensure targets are met.
* Liaises with other areas to secure specialized resources and
contributions for the projects

    • nVent is a leading global provider of electrical connection and protection solutions. We believe our inventive electrical solutions enable safer systems and ensure a more secure world. We design, manufacture, market, install and service high performance products and solutions that connect and protect some of the world's most sensitive equipment, buildings and critical processes. We offer a comprehensive range of systems protection and electrical connections solutions across industry-leading brands that are recognized globally for quality, reliability and innovation.

    • Our principal office is in London and our management office in the United States is in Minneapolis. Our robust portfolio of leading electrical product brands dates back more than 100 years and includes nVent CADDY, ERICO, HOFFMAN, ILSCO, SCHROFF and TRACHTE. Learn more at www.nvent.com.
